燃烧重油和气体的多风道平流式燃烧器在国内外火电站中已广泛使用[文献1、2、3]。同旋流式燃烧器相比,平流式燃烧器的流动阻力系数较低,即在相同的压头下有较高的空气出口速度。目前对锅炉调节范围的要求不断提高,故上述情况具有特殊的意义。燃烧器出口空气速度高(60~70米/秒),锅炉低负荷时不必切除燃烧器,这对于重油的低过量空气燃烧特别重要,因为切除燃烧器,进入炉膛的空气就组织不好。作者的测
